Transaction 5d4f0e76871ab31b523c2d867026f3229b318a71d802b0cb31968dda86afeaef

12 Input
2 Outputs
  • 5d4f0e76871ab31b523c2d867026f3229b318a71d802b0cb31968dda86afeaef:0
  • value  999124
    address  3F51kcQCXGWHRFiGh2kcft3ACa1XYTbEBa
  • 5d4f0e76871ab31b523c2d867026f3229b318a71d802b0cb31968dda86afeaef:1
  • value  7802697
    address  37aqDef4Kr2xQNXhE78e778YxmVkJke25S